Fiji - General government net debt in % of GDP

43.6 (%) in 2017

General government net debt (% of GDP) of Fiji improved by 1.66% from 42.9 % in 2016 to 43.6 % in 2017. Since the 2.93% reduction in 2015, general government net debt (% of GDP) surged by 5.94% in 2017.

What is general government net debt (% of GDP)?

Net debt is calculated as gross debt minus financial assets corresponding to debt instruments. These financial assets are: monetary gold and SDRs, currency and deposits, debt securities, loans, insurance, pension, and standardized guarantee schemes, and other accounts receivable.
